Digital currency has captured global attention, fascinating both technology lovers and finance professionals alike. Its skyrocketing popularity has sparked debate: is copyright the future of finance or just another speculative bubble? With the likes of cryptos such as Bitcoin and Ethereum hitting all-time highs, it's understandable to be swept up by the excitement. However, beneath the excitement lies a complex and often misunderstood world that could potentially transform global finance or collapse catastrophically.

The appeal of copyright is unquestionable. It promises freedom from central control, enhanced security, and a move away from conventional financial institutions that many see as obsolete and heavily regulated by a select group of powerful institutions. For many, the idea of a currency exchange between peers that functions without government oversight is extremely attractive. Moreover, the blockchain technology supporting cryptocurrencies delivers clarity and unchangeable records, which could revolutionise industries far beyond finance. Yet, despite these compelling features, the space is fraught with unpredictability. Prices can swing wildly, and while some have struck it rich, many have also suffered major losses chasing the dream of quick riches.
